Electromechanical Technology/Electromechanical Engineering Technology isn't the most popular bachelor's program in the world, but it's not the least popular either. To be more precise it ranks #472 in popularity out of 1137 majors in the country. So, it might take a little more work to find colleges and universities that offer the degree program.

There was only one school in Iowa to review for the 2022 Most Popular Bachelor's Degree Colleges for Electromechanical Technology/Electromechanical Engineering Technology in Iowa ranking. Any student pursuing a degree in a bachelor's degree in electromechanical technology/electromechanical engineering technology needs to check out University of Northern Iowa. UNI is a moderately-sized public university located in the small city of Cedar Falls. You also may be intersted to know that the school ranks #1 in quality for bachelor's degrees in electromechanical technology/electromechanical engineering technology in Iowa.
